Chandigarh, September 29, 2019 :

Universities are birthplaces and testing grounds of new ideas, new discoveries and initiatives and always demand visionaries to create perfect environment for the academic excellence. Punjabi University is reaching ahead to traverse new vistas and making impressive strides in academic world. Established in 1962, Punjabi University Patiala has been lead by able personalities like Jodh Singh (Founder vice chancellor), Kirpal Singh Narang, Inderjeet Kaur Sandhu, Amrik Singh, Bhagat Singh, Sardara Singh Johal, H.K. Manmohan Singh, Jogide Singh Puar, Jasbir Singh Ahluwalia and Jaspal Singh.

Current Vice Chancellor Prof. B. S. Ghuman, who joined as vice-chancellor, Punjabi University, Patiala on August 14, 2017,  has successfully completed two years of his term, is very keen and enthusiastic to make it scale new heights in near future. He admits that it has been really challenging to work and progress amidst fiscal difficulties of which University is going through for some years. At the same time he is quite hopeful that his efforts would surely yield desired results. Through his constant endeavoring he got succeeded in getting Rs. 50 Cr. as special grant from Punjab Government twice. Besides the Government also announced a six percent hike in annual grant for the University.

Prof. Ghuman said that he is really grateful of Sri. V.P. Singh Badnore, Honorable Governor of Punjab and Chancellor of the University, Captain Amrinder Singh, Honorable Chief Minister, Punjab, cabinet ministers and MLAs who played a key role in providing the financial grant. Prof. Ghuman also remained successful in securing Rs. 50 Cr. grant from Ministry of Human Resources Development, Govt. of India under RUSA for Research, Innovation and Quality improvement component. Punjab Government announced to provide seven crore each for setting up of Maharana Partap Chair and Aggarsen Chiar also. Prof. Ghuman said that his first and foremost priority has been to put stop on each and every kind of wasteful expenditure to help the University to sail through financial crisis. He said that these expenditure cuts have allowed timely salaries to the employees.

For strengthening research and academic activities in changing and competitive times ahead, University has initiated different steps in various fields. The setting up of centre for artificial intelligence and data sciences has been a major step in this direction. Besides the setting up of new centers like ‘Centre for Productive Development Through Novel Technology Intervention’, ‘Centre for Human Development and knowledge Management’, ‘Centre for Industrial and Social Transformation through Research and Innovation in Vocational Entrepreneurship’, ‘Centre for Public Policy and Governance’, ‘Rapid Prototyping and Material Testing Research Centre’ and Research Centre for Technology Development for Differently able Persons’ has been an innovative initiative itself.

The University is attaining new heights in research and academic field is further evident from the visit of PAU vice chancellor Dr. Baldev Singh Dhillon who alongwith his research delegates and Principal Secretary Punjab Govt. Mr. Rakesh Kumar Verma to see the research work being carried out by the Punjabi University teachers. This team showed keen interest in the patents registered here. It is worth mentioning that during Prof. Ghuman tenure three patents have been filed including the two which have already been granted. Prof. Ghuman said that besides starting new courses, the University had to increase seats in many traditional courses also. The professional courses like Law has witnessed a remarkable increase as the Bar Counsel of India approved double the number of seats in the Punjab School of Law here. Due to constant efforts of Finishing School nearly 53 reputed companies provided placement to many a students in these last years. Besides, various departments have worked on their own to secure placement for the students. School of Management Department got 219 placements out of its 240 students. 80 percents students of Physical Education Department, 70 percent of Social Work Department have been able to secure jobs.

At global level to the University has been able to sign agreements with many foreign universities and reputed global institutes including University of British Columbia, University of Wisconsin, Parkside; University of British Columbia, Vancouver; University of Northern British Columbia, Prince George; Punjab Bhawan, Surrey; Dhahan Prize, Richmond, Canada; and University of the Fraser Valley, Abbotsford, Canada. The University has also become partner of a very powerful knowledge cluster namely Chandigarh Region Innovation and Knowledge Cluster (CRIKC) having around 30 institutions as its members.

The Punjabi University is celebrating 550th birth celebration of Guru Nanak Dev ji with great fervor. It has outlined 57 programs in this regard which is more than any other institution. The University strongly believes in research based result oriented workshops. The play ‘Pagri Sambhal Jatta’  was conceived on the basis of research undertaken by the University on rural suicides. staged recently in the University was highly appreciated as it tried to provide many workable solutions to come out of the agrarian crisis causing farmer suicides in large numbers.

Punjabi University has been a conservatory for development of Punjabi, Language, literature, culture and social development. In this regard the University organized almost 215 seminars, conferences, workshops and other programs in the recent past. Many reputed institutions have been apprentiship the University to collaborate in various sectors for research and development.

Allotment of independent DTH channel to the Media Centre in the University is an achievement in itself. It is noticeable that there are only six centers in total 21 centers in the country which have been allowed independent DTH. Publication Bureau of the University has created history in itself selling books worth 1.74 Cr in the book fairs. The second Book Fair was dedicated to 550th anniversary of Sri. Guru Nanak Dev Ji. Two books of this bureau have received national award also. On the cultural front, twelve students of University have outshined at North Zone and National University Youth Festivals.

Ten times winner of MAKA trophy, the University has shown phenomenal success year after year it has been announced to the best University by the president of India.
